Hey Klover.. for it to carry 10-15 people... you might want to just have it run off an engine! Pedal power is fun but will tire the shit out of everybody even with very tall gearing. I've seen some awesome pedal powered vehicles that were pretty large, looked magestic and all, however they were clearly very heavy and only carried 2-5 people usually.
So.. yea.. just a thought.. for transportation, engine = much better, if you run across very loose patches of playa (there was a lot of this), it becomes extremely difficult to pedal and often times we would come to a complete stop and fall off at night if we didn't see what we were riding around haha |

^^^Klover, I saw a lot of twin bike setups that carried 2-3 people COMFORTABLY, with nice comfy plush benches and decorated well with lights.
If you want to carry 10-15 people the safest and most efficient way to do it is with the smallest vehicle you can find with a chassis, not a unibody. Remember this can be a POS, it only has to go 10mph the whole week. As far as building a platform that can support 10-15 people which can be up to 2500 pounds, that requires a welder and a lot of metal tubing. Then you gotta build the platform around that with a lots of wood, that's safe. Now if you want to do all that you have to know people. Klover, I will be building a very small art car that I am currently designing. It's just based off a small modified go-kart chassis. It's not going to hold a bunch of people or anything, but if your creative big doesn't mean better. The point I'm trying to make is this is your first year, and there were a lot of small art cars I saw that were much more profound and interesting than a lot of the larger art cars. But by all means if you have the dedication to build something that can transport 10 people do it, just make sure it's something that's safe and can propel whatever it's carrying efficiently, within your budget. |
